Dak Hardwick is Vice President of International Affairs at the Aerospace Industries Association (AIA). He worked previously at the Harris Corporation, as a budget appropriations analyst for the Marine Corps, and at the Office of the Secretary of Defense, where he helped establish the Office of the Assistant Secretary of Defense for Homeland Defense after September 11, 2001. He also held various national security positions, including country director for Georgia and the Republic of Moldova and director for peacekeeping operations.
